    How much protein do I need, if I'm not on glutamine

    I have nothing against supplements except for the fact that a lot of people don't recognize the key word supplement and get po'd when they dont lose weight due to not having proper diet and training in place. I personally cannot take supplements due to some other medical conditions, so I have to rely on protein to keep and gain muscle. My question though is without glutamine, how many grams of protein should I be eating in a day? Here is an example of a normal eating day for me.

    meal one: egg whites and can of tuna in vegetable oil
    meal two: one cup lettuce with fat free dressing
    meal three: fat free cheese on whole wheat bread, and fruit
    meal four: one cup lettuce with fat free dressing
    meal five: skinless chicken breast or skinless fish, half cup cooked vegetables.
    meal six: one cup lettuce with fat free dressing

    I also drink boat loads of water, one can of diet soda in the morning, but no milk (alergic to it).

    Thats a good question, I'd start with 1 gram per bodyweight and add 20 grams to that.

    Most people use 20 grams of glutamine per day, so that seems to me like it could only spare 20 grams of muscle protein per day (I'm theorizing here, no research to back this up).
